
Gulf Shores in May
Great time to visit
May offers some of the year's best weather with manageable crowds, except during Hangout Fest when the entire area goes crazy. Time your visit right and you'll catch Gulf Shores at its most balanced.
Weather
May delivers consistently warm days in the low 80s with pleasant nights in the upper 60s. Humidity starts building but remains tolerable, and rain typically comes in short afternoon thunderstorms. The Gulf water warms to comfortable swimming temperatures.

May Tips
- •The Hangout Music Festival transforms the beach scene completely - book way ahead or avoid this weekend entirely
- •Afternoon thunderstorms are common but brief - plan indoor activities for late afternoon
- •This is your last chance for moderate hotel prices before summer peaks
All Months
April through May offers the sweet spot — warm enough for swimming (water hits 70°F), smaller crowds, and reasonable hotel rates. Azaleas bloom throughout Gulf State Park, and you can actually find parking at popular beaches.
Summer brings peak crowds and peak prices. June through August sees water temperatures in the low 80s, but also wall-to-wall people and $300+ nightly condo rates. Book way ahead if you're coming during this window.
September and October deliver the best weather. Hurricane season keeps some visitors away, but most storms miss the area. Water stays warm through October, and you'll have beaches mostly to yourself.
Winter is mild but unpredictable. Some years you get 70-degree days in January. Others bring cold snaps that make beach time miserable. Most restaurants and attractions scale back hours.
